Requirements
  • 5+ years of experience building scalable, maintainable automation frameworks and/or developer tooling in Python.
  • 5+ years of experience working with package management, dependency management, and build systems using tools such as conan, pip, setuptools, poetry, and nix or similar.
  • 5+ years of experience building tooling for automated log collection, analytics, reporting, and failure triage.
  • Strong understanding of asynchronous and concurrent programming in Python for scalable automation and parallel test execution.
  • Experience developing and maintaining CI/CD pipelines using GitLab CI, YAML, and shell scripting.
  • Experience with automated testing of distributed systems, backend services, APIs, and web-based UIs.
  • Familiarity with modern test frameworks, automated validation strategies, and software quality methodologies.
  • Experience working in Linux-based development environments.
  • Strong debugging and problem-solving skills in complex software systems.
  • Excellent collaboration and communication skills in cross-functional engineering environments.
Responsibilities
  • Design, develop, and maintain automated test frameworks for Autonomy and UI applications.
  • Develop scalable automated test infrastructure for functional, integration, regression, system, and end-to-end testing across distributed software and hardware environments.
  • Create and maintain CI/CD pipelines in GitLab using YAML configurations and shell scripting to support automated build, test, and deployment workflows.
  • Build workflow automation tools and utilities in Python to improve test execution efficiency, reporting, environment setup, and developer productivity.
  • Develop and maintain UI and API test automation using Go and TypeScript for modern web-based operator interfaces and mission control applications.
  • Integrate automated testing into continuous integration environments to support rapid software delivery and high reliability standards.
  • Collaborate closely with software, autonomy, simulation, and systems engineering teams to define verification strategies and improve software quality throughout the development lifecycle.
  • Develop automated validation solutions for safety-critical and mission-critical aerospace software systems.
  • Create test harnesses, simulators, stubs, and mocks to support automated verification in both simulated and hardware-in-the-loop (HIL) environments.
  • Analyze test results, troubleshoot failures, and work with development teams to isolate root causes and improve system reliability.
  • Improve test coverage, execution speed, maintainability, and observability of automated test systems.
  • Contribute to software quality standards, coding best practices, and automation architecture decisions.
  • Maintain clear technical documentation for test frameworks, automation workflows, CI/CD infrastructure, and validation procedures.
  • Support release qualification activities and ensure traceability between requirements, tests, and verification results where applicable.
  • Represent the Integration and Test Role in design reviews and advocate for a culture of engineering excellence and continuous improvement.
  • Develop AI-assisted engineering workflows and analytics tools using modern coding agents such as Claude Code, Codex, and related LLM-based development platforms to improve test generation, failure triage, debugging, and developer productivity.
  • Design intelligent automation pipelines that leverage AI-assisted code generation, log analysis, test analysis, and workflow orchestration to accelerate software verification and validation processes.
  • Evaluate and integrate emerging AI-driven software engineering tools into automated test and CI/CD ecosystems while maintaining reliability, traceability, and engineering quality standards.
Desired Qualifications
  • Experience integrating Python with native C/C++ libraries and applications using bindings, wrappers, subprocess interfaces, or interoperability tooling.
  • Proficiency with Go and/or TypeScript for automation tooling or UI test development.
  • Experience with C++ development or testing.
  • Aerospace, robotics, autonomy, or safety-critical software experience.
  • Familiarity with simulation, hardware-in-the-loop (HIL), or embedded system testing.

Shield AI builds AI-powered autonomous systems for defense, focusing on drones and related technologies that can operate without GPS or communications. Its products include autonomous drones and AI software that can sense, plan, and act in complex environments to support military operations while keeping people safe. The company differentiates itself through defense-grade autonomy capabilities, the ability to operate in GPS-denied areas, and a strategic footprint that includes acquisitions (e.g., Martin UAV) and prime roles on large government contracts like the EWAAC program. Its goal is to improve safety and mission effectiveness for defense users by delivering reliable, scalable autonomous systems under government contracts and partnerships.

Shield AI selected to bring ai-powered swarming to LUCAS kamikaze drone program.

Shield AI selected to bring ai-powered swarming to LUCAS kamikaze drone program. May 21, 2026 Shield AI, the defense-tech company building state-of-the-art autonomy software and aircraft, today announced that the Office of the Under Secretary of War for Research and Engineering (OUSW R&E) has selected Shield AI to integrate its Hivemind autonomy software onto the Low-Cost Uncrewed Combat Attack System (LUCAS), a new class of low-cost, one-way attack drones often referred to as kamikaze drones designed to operate in large numbers. The LUCAS program, developed by the Office of the Deputy Assistant Secretary of War for Prototyping and Experimentation (ODASW(P&E)) under OUSW R&E, aims to deliver affordable mass - large numbers of low-cost systems that can be deployed together to overwhelm adversary defenses and give warfighters more capability at scale. Hivemind will serve as the AI pilot for the LUCAS program, enabling groups of drones to coordinate, maneuver, and adapt together to changing conditions in real time, based on warfighter input. The integration will include an operational demonstration this fall, in which a single operator will command a swarm of autonomous systems operating together. The effort marks a major step toward operationalizing collaborative autonomy: teams of autonomous systems working together in dynamic and communications-constrained environments under the supervision of a single operator. "Hivemind is the AI pilot that makes that mass intelligent. It's the autonomy layer that enables teams of drones to sense, decide, and act at scale. We're proud to partner with OUSW R&E to put this capability in the hands of the warfighter at the speed of relevance." Hivemind simplifies the operation of networked unmanned systems by enabling a single operator to command multiple platforms at once for complex coordinated operations. Humans remain in control of strike decisions while autonomy manages navigation, coordination, and execution. The result shortens the time from detection to action across the kill chain. The Hivemind AI pilot enables platforms to sense, decide, and act independently, without human intervention. Unlike traditional autopilots that cannot deviate from preplanned routes, Hivemind dynamically reroutes mission plans, responds to unexpected conditions, avoids obstacles, and executes complex tasks safely and effectively. This selection builds on Hivemind's proven use across U.S. and allied defense platforms, including the U.S. Air Force's Collaborative Combat Aircraft program aboard Anduril's YFQ-44A, the U.S. Navy BQM-177 test aircraft, the Airbus UH-72B Lakota helicopter, and the Destinus Hornet platform. Founded in 2015, Shield AI is a venture-backed defense-tech company with the mission of protecting service members and civilians with intelligent systems. Its products include Hivemind autonomy software and V-BAT and X-BAT aircraft. $1.5B raise backs AI autonomy and simulation acquisition.

$1.5B raise backs AI autonomy and simulation acquisition. 8 April 2026 Shield AI has announced $1.5 billion in Series G funding, part of which will go towards acquiring Aechelon Technology Inc, a defence software company that specialises in high-fidelity simulation, physics-based sensors and synthetic reality. Aechelon's technology creates the virtual environments used by the U.S. military and allies to train aircrew and test aircraft and autonomous systems before live flight, including support for the Pentagon's Joint Simulation Environment (JSE). Shield AI develops Hivemind, an AI autonomy software that operates military vehicles including F-16s, jet-powered UAVs and helicopters. By acquiring Aechelon, Shield AI brings simulation capability in-house to train and refine Hivemind more effectively. "The acquisition of Aechelon will accelerate the work we are doing with Hivemind, particularly in simulation like the Department of War's JSE," said Shield AI CEO Gary Steele. "It will also help advance our Hivemind Foundation Model for Defense, which is trained in simulation and continuously refined through real-world operations." Hivemind was recently selected by the U.S. Air Force as a mission autonomy provider for Collaborative Combat Aircraft (CCA). The $1.5 billion Series G values Shield AI at $12.7 billion and is led by Advent International, co-led by JPMorganChase's Security and Resiliency Initiative, with participation from Snowpoint Ventures, InnovationX and Riot Ventures. Funds managed by Blackstone are separately providing $500 million in preferred equity financing, plus a $250 million delayed draw facility.
